About agriculture in Chocope
Chocope is a town situated in the heart of the Chicama Valley, within the La Libertad region of northern Peru. The landscape is characterized by its proximity to the Pacific coast and the arid, desert-like conditions typical of the coastal plains, which are transformed into fertile agricultural zones through the irrigation provided by the Chicama River.
The local economy is deeply rooted in large-scale agribusiness, with sugarcane being the dominant crop that stretches across the valley floor. Alongside expansive sugarcane plantations, the area supports smaller-scale farming activities, including the cultivation of various vegetables and fruits adapted to the coastal climate and water availability.
For agronomists and agricultural workers, the area offers consistent employment opportunities linked to the industrial-scale sugar production cycle. Work in the valley follows the planting and harvesting seasons of the sugarcane, requiring a steady demand for laborers, irrigation specialists, and technical staff to manage the intensive cultivation processes found in this region.
